  • What Should I Wear to Boot Camp?

    For boot camp, you should wear comfortable athletic gear with cross training shoes. (On Mondays and Fridays, we suggest that everyone wear their provided boot camp shirt, although it is not required.)

     


    What should I bring to Boot Camp?

    For boot camp each day, we will provide you with powerade, but you are also encouraged to bring water to drink. We also encourage everyone to wear a Heart Rate monitor. 

    It is also important to make sure that you eat snack at least 2 hours before boot camp, and as always, it is important to wear sunscreen if will be working out in the sun, or bring warmer clothes in case of cooler weather.


    What if I havent exercised in years?

    \We give a fitness assestment for the first day of class and place you with your group depending on your fitness level. From there,  the trainer of that group will have a designed workout for your group capabilities and needs.


    What can I expect to do at Boot Camp?
     
    Expect to get motivated, pushed, and encouraged to reach your next level of fitness! The types of exercises will include; calisthenics, running, agility, plyometrics, and speed drills.
     

    What if I had bad knees, back, or other health issue?
     
    Any health problems that you have should be disclose to the trainers the first day of class and he or she will adapt the workout to your needs in order to make sure that you are not injured.
     

    What health benefits can I expect to gain in 4 weeks of boot camp?
    Although you cannot expect a complete transformation in just 4 weeks, it is enough time to make some major improvements in your fitness levels.... so expect to reach a higher level of fitness! 

    You should expect to be challenged, no matter what your level is starting out, so come with a willling attitude to try new activites and challenges. By the end of the 4 weeks, everyone should expect to get stronger, increase cardiovascular fitness, flexibility, core endurance, coordination, agility, and speed.
